About J. Hasse

J. Hasse is a scholar working on Pulmonary and Respiratory Medicine, Surgery, Cardiology and Cardiovascular Medicine, Epidemiology and Oncology, having authored 71 papers that have together received 1.4k indexed citations. Recurring topics across this work include Lung Cancer Diagnosis and Treatment (15 papers), Cardiac Valve Diseases and Treatments (11 papers), Pleural and Pulmonary Diseases (8 papers), Infective Endocarditis Diagnosis and Management (6 papers), Tracheal and airway disorders (5 papers), Trauma Management and Diagnosis (4 papers), Lung Cancer Research Studies (3 papers) and Surgical site infection prevention (3 papers). The work is most often cited by research in Pulmonary and Respiratory Medicine (555 citations), Cardiology and Cardiovascular Medicine (204 citations), Surgery (278 citations), Pharmaceutical Science (43 citations) and Microbiology (5 citations). J. Hasse has collaborated with scholars based in Germany, Switzerland and United States. Frequent co-authors include Erich Stoelben, Corinna Ludwig, Manfred Olschewski, Erich Grädel, P Stulz, H. Wertzel, A. Imdahl, D Burckhardt, Wulf Sienel and Bernward Passlick. Their work appears in journals such as European Journal of Cardio-Thoracic Surgery, The Thoracic and Cardiovascular Surgeon, European Journal of Surgical Oncology, Lung and Annals of Oncology.
